MECHANICAL DESIGN & PROJECT ENGINEER
Rosyth
Permanent
Mechanical Design & Project Engineer required to execute product redesign and reverse engineering, produce 2D/3D CAD models and BOMs, and solve practical manufacturing and assembly problems. This would suit a hands-on Design Engineer, Project Engineer or experienced Mechanical Draughtsperson who understands how engineered products are built.
You will join an established technical team supporting complex mechanical products from customer requirement through to manufacture and assembly.
Rather than focusing on new concepts or detailed analysis, you will take proven products and adapt them around customer dimensions, interfaces and installation constraints. You will also help resolve the smaller design, supplier, quality and shop-floor issues that can hold projects up.
THE ROLE
You will:
Adapt existing mechanical products to suit customer installations
Produce and modify 2D drawings, 3D models and assemblies
Create and maintain accurate engineering bills of materials
Interpret customer specifications, dimensions and interface information
Support the integration of hydraulic hoses, pipework and associated equipment
Investigate manufacturing and assembly problems
Provide practical engineering support to the shop floor
Work closely with production, purchasing, quality and suppliers
Assess component availability, supplier deviations and NCRs
Take technical issues through to a practical resolution
WHAT WE ARE LOOKING FOR
You should have:
Experience in mechanical design, project engineering, product engineering or mechanical draughting
Strong 2D and 3D mechanical CAD capability
Experience producing detailed drawings, assemblies and BOMs
A practical understanding of manufacturing and assembly
The confidence to investigate problems and take ownership of solutions
Good communication and organisational skills
Experience involving hydraulic equipment, hoses, pipework, fabricated structures, machined components or complex mechanical assemblies would be particularly valuable.
Applications are welcomed from apprenticeship-trained draughtspersons, HNC/HND-qualified engineers and degree-qualified Mechanical Engineers. Relevant practical experience is more important than the particular route you have taken into engineering.
This is NOT a calculations, FEA or conceptual-design position. It is best suited to someone who enjoys CAD, product adaptation, manufacturing support and solving real engineering problems.
The successful candidate will work on-site throughout the initial three-month training and product-familiarisation period. The position will remain predominantly site-based thereafter, although occasional homeworking flexibility may be available.
